一站式网上办事大厅

我们提供一站式网上办事大厅招投标所需全套资料,包括师生办事大厅介绍PPT、一网通办平台产品解决方案、
师生服务大厅产品技术参数,以及对应的标书参考文件,详请联系客服。

基于“一网通办平台”与“功能清单”的系统设计与实现

2026-02-23 02:42
一网通办平台在线试用
一网通办平台
在线试用
一网通办平台解决方案
一网通办平台
解决方案下载
一网通办平台源码
一网通办平台
详细介绍
一网通办平台报价
一网通办平台
产品报价

随着数字化政府建设的不断推进,“一网通办”已成为提升政务服务效率的重要手段。通过整合各类政务资源,实现“一次登录、全网通办”,极大优化了群众办事体验。而“功能清单”作为“一网通办”平台的核心组成部分,用于明确各服务模块的功能边界与交互逻辑,是系统设计与开发的关键环节。

一、一网通办平台概述

“一网通办”是指通过互联网平台,将原本需要跑多个部门、填多份表格的事项,集中在一个平台上办理,实现“数据多跑路、群众少跑腿”。该平台通常采用统一身份认证、数据共享、流程协同等技术手段,构建高效、便捷的政务服务体系。

1.1 技术架构

“一网通办”平台一般采用分层架构,包括前端展示层、业务逻辑层、数据服务层以及基础设施层。前端使用Web或移动端框架(如Vue.js、React)构建用户界面;后端则采用微服务架构,通过RESTful API进行通信;数据服务层则依赖于数据库和数据中台,实现数据的统一管理和调用。

二、功能清单的设计与实现

“功能清单”是对平台中所有可提供的服务进行分类和描述的文档,它定义了每个功能点的名称、描述、输入输出参数、调用方式等信息。它是系统开发过程中不可或缺的一部分,有助于提高系统的可维护性和扩展性。

2.1 功能清单的结构

功能清单通常包含以下字段:

功能ID:唯一标识符,用于区分不同功能。

功能名称:功能的中文名称。

功能描述:对功能的简要说明。

接口地址:调用该功能的API路径。

请求方法:HTTP请求方法(如GET、POST)。

请求参数:调用该功能所需的参数列表。

响应格式:返回数据的格式(如JSON)。

2.2 功能清单的生成

功能清单可以手动编写,也可以通过自动化工具生成。例如,在Spring Boot项目中,可以利用Swagger或SpringDoc自动生成API文档,进而提取出功能清单。

示例:使用SpringDoc生成功能清单


// 引入依赖
dependencies {
    implementation 'org.springdoc:springdoc-openapi-ui:1.6.9'
}

// 配置类
@Configuration
@EnableOpenApi
public class OpenApiConfig {
    @Bean
    public OpenAPI openAPI() {
        return new OpenAPI()
                .info(new Info().title("一网通办平台API文档").version("1.0"));
    }
}

上述配置启动后,访问 http://localhost:8080/swagger-ui.html 即可查看生成的API文档,其中包含了所有接口的信息,可用于提取功能清单。

三、一网通办平台的系统实现

为了实现“一网通办”平台,需要从以下几个方面进行系统设计与开发:

3.1 前端设计

前端采用现代前端框架(如Vue.js或React)构建,支持响应式布局,适配多种设备。同时,结合Element UI或Ant Design组件库,提高开发效率与用户体验。

3.2 后端设计

后端采用Spring Boot框架,配合MyBatis或JPA进行数据库操作。同时,引入Spring Security或OAuth2实现权限控制与用户认证。

一网通办平台

3.3 接口设计

所有功能均通过RESTful API对外暴露,确保接口规范、易用性强。例如,一个简单的用户登录接口如下:


// 登录接口
@PostMapping("/login")
public ResponseEntity<String> login(@RequestBody LoginRequest request) {
    String token = authService.login(request.getUsername(), request.getPassword());
    return ResponseEntity.ok(token);
}

3.4 数据库设计

数据库采用MySQL或PostgreSQL,设计合理的表结构以支持多用户、多服务场景。例如,用户表可能包含以下字段:

一网通办

字段名 类型 说明
id INT 主键
username VARCHAR(50) 用户名
password VARCHAR(100) 密码(加密存储)
created_at DATETIME 创建时间

四、功能清单的实际应用

功能清单不仅用于系统开发,还可以用于以下场景:

系统集成:不同部门或第三方系统可以通过功能清单对接平台。

权限管理:根据功能清单划分用户权限,实现精细化控制。

审计追踪:记录功能调用情况,便于后期审计与分析。

4.1 功能清单的维护

功能清单应定期更新,以反映平台功能的变化。可以将其存储在数据库中,通过后台管理系统进行增删改查操作。

4.2 功能清单的可视化展示

功能清单可以通过Web页面进行展示,方便管理员和开发者查阅。例如,使用Thymeleaf模板引擎渲染HTML页面,显示所有功能的详细信息。

五、总结与展望

“一网通办”平台和“功能清单”是推动政务服务数字化转型的重要工具。通过合理的技术架构与系统设计,能够有效提升政务服务的效率与质量。未来,随着AI、大数据等技术的发展,这些平台将进一步智能化、个性化,为用户提供更优质的服务。

综上所述,本文介绍了“一网通办平台”与“功能清单”的设计与实现,提供了相关代码示例,展示了其在实际系统中的应用价值。希望本文能为相关领域的开发者提供参考与帮助。

本站部分内容及素材来源于互联网,由AI智能生成,如有侵权或言论不当,联系必删!